Police Warn of Dangerous Fake Drug

Published: 2024-08-05

The police in Karlstad have issued a warning about a dangerous drug, Metonitazen, being sold in counterfeit packaging labeled as Oxycontin.

Metonitazen is a fentanyl-like substance that is significantly stronger than Oxycontin, a prescription painkiller.

Overdosing on Metonitazen can severely affect breathing and may lead to death.

Local police chief Ulrika Sundström stated that they received anonymous tips about this issue and are taking it seriously to prevent potential harm.

Although there have been no reported cases of individuals seeking medical help after using the counterfeit drug, the police urge the public to be cautious and to talk to their children about the risks of illegal drugs.

They emphasize that what appears to be a familiar medication could actually be something much more dangerous.
